Transaction 65f1a6cc1ae625335dd2877233fdb6d796a5ed2fe5d12da2d010500e2d591891
1 Input
1 Output
-
65f1a6cc1ae625335dd2877233fdb6d796a5ed2fe5d12da2d010500e2d591891:0
- value
- 454768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c27abc0177011bcded343cda7519d72c2f4f3bc OP_EQUAL
- address
- 32oHZEBnoBkxypYe4CWbTyofQ3gTpXyf2P